Teen drivers with friends in the car are 2.5 times more likely to engage in risky behaviors like speeding or abrupt lane changes. Teen crash deaths peak in late spring and early summer, especially in May and June. (IIHS) Stay focused and limit distractions while driving to help keep California roads safe for all.

June 1-5 is Our Roads, Our Safety Week. Big trucks and buses have big blind spots and make wide turns.
Stay out of blind spots ✅
Never cut in front of a large truck or bus ✅
Always give trucks or buses extra room to turn ✅
Responsibility is shared. Safety starts with you!

May 14 is Bike to Work Day! Swap 4 wheels for 2 and get to work in a more sustainable way.
Tips for biking safely:
-Always wear a helmet
-Use lights at night
-Travel in the same direction as traffic

The OTS Director Stephanie Dougherty joined other OTS staff at the California Electric Device Safety Symposium in Huntington Beach this week. The OTS highlighted efforts to advance traffic safety through education, enforcement, and other countermeasures to address some of our most critical traffic safety needs. Organized by the Huntington Beach Police Department, the event focused on emerging e-bike safety trends, policies, and best practices. The OTS appreciated the opportunity to connect with our partners and leave with new insights to inform future strategies and programs for safe e-bike use.
